To find the measure of angle SNP, there are a few possible methods depending on the information available. Here are two methods:

Method 1: Using Vertical Angles

If another angle in the diagram is given to be congruent to angle SNP, then the measure of SNP can be determined using the property of vertical angles. Vertical angles are pairs of angles formed by two intersecting lines, and they have equal measure. Therefore, if a congruent angle is present in the diagram, its measure can be used to determine the measure of SNP.
Method 2: Using Triangle Sum Theorem

If the entire triangle SNP is given, then the measure of SNP can be found using the Triangle Sum Theorem. The Triangle Sum Theorem states that the sum of the measures of the angles in a triangle is always 180 degrees. Therefore, if the measures of the other two angles in triangle SNP are known, the measure of SNP can be found by subtracting the sum of those angles from 180 degrees. For example, if angle PNS has a measure of 50 degrees and angle PSN has a measure of 70 degrees, then the measure of SNP can be found by subtracting 50 degrees and 70 degrees from 180 degrees:
m∠SNP = 180 degrees - (50 degrees + 70 degrees) = 60 degrees.

what are exponents? I am confused.

Answers

Answer:

An exponent is a quantity representing the power to which a given number or expression is to be raised, usually expressed as a raised symbol beside the number or expression.

Explanation:

For example, 2^3 (you will see this ususally with like 2 and the 3 will be smaller next to the 2). What this means is 2x2x2 which equals 8.

\( \underline{ \underline{ \sf{ \bold{ \purple{Exponents}}}}}\)

Exponents refers to the power to which a number is raised.

\( \underline{ \underline{ \sf{ \bold{ \blue{For \: example}}}}}\)

Multiplication problems involving repeated factors, such as 2 × 2 × 2 , x × x × x × x etc. occur often in algebra. Therefore, mathematicians developed an abbreviated way of writing them.

Since 2 appears as a factor three times in 2 × 2 × 2 , we abbreviate this product as 2³. The number 2 is called the base and the number 3 is called the exponent.

Here is for question one (an explanation)

Pyramid Schemes are fraudulent schemes, disguised as an MLM strategy. The difference between a pyramid scheme and a lawful MLM program is that there is no real product that is sold in a pyramid scheme. Participants attempt to make money solely by recruiting new participants into the program.

Question 2:

Phishing is a type of social engineering attack often used to steal user data, including login credentials and credit card numbers. It occurs when an attacker, masquerading as a trusted entity, dupes a victim into opening an email, instant message, or text message.
